91.15 percent of the population in 47136 drive to work alone. 0.49 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 57.79 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 4.29 percent of the residents in 47136 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 2.63 members with about 2.50 cars available per household.
An estimate of 94.57 percent of the residents in 47136 has some form of health insurance. 22.67 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 85.27 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.
A resident in 47136 would have to travel an average of 8.38 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Baptist Health Floyd .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 47136, Lanesville, Indiana.

As of , an estimate of 4,494 residents live in 47136 with a median age of 42.5 years. 25.70 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 12.04 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 37.82 percent of the residents in 47136 is currently married, and 21.72 percent of the population has never been married.
The monthly median household income in 47136 is $8,078.67.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 47136 is approximately $912. The median household spends about 11.29 percent of their income on housing.

Asthma is a chronic respiratory condition that affects the airways in the lungs, leading to difficulty in breathing. It can be triggered by various factors such as allergens, exercise, or respiratory infections. For individuals with Asthma, access to quality healthcare is crucial for managing their condition and preventing exacerbations.
